import re
import random

import requests
import urllib.parse

from cloudbot import hook
from cloudbot.util import web


API_URL = 'http://api.wordnik.com/v4/'
WEB_URL = 'https://www.wordnik.com/words/{}'

ATTRIB_NAMES = {
    'ahd-legacy': 'AHD/Wordnik',
    'century': 'Century/Wordnik',
    'wiktionary': 'Wiktionary/Wordnik',
    'gcide': 'GCIDE/Wordnik',
    'wordnet': 'Wordnet/Wordnik'
}

def sanitize(text):
    return urllib.parse.quote(text.translate({ord('\\'):None, ord('/'):None}))

@hook.on_start()
def load_key(bot):
    global api_key
    api_key = bot.config.get("api_keys", {}).get("wordnik", None)


@hook.command("define", "dictionary")
def define(text):
    """<word> -- Returns a dictionary definition from Wordnik for <word>."""
    if not api_key:
        return "This command requires an API key from wordnik.com."
    word = sanitize(text)
    url = API_URL + "word.json/{}/definitions".format(word)

    params = {
        'api_key': api_key,
        'limit': 1
    }
    json = requests.get(url, params=params).json()

    if json:
        data = json[0]
        data['word'] = " ".join(data['word'].split())
        data['url'] = web.try_shorten(WEB_URL.format(data['word']))
        data['attrib'] = ATTRIB_NAMES[data['sourceDictionary']]
        return "\x02{word}\x02: {text} - {url} ({attrib})".format(**data)
    else:
        return "I could not find a definition for \x02{}\x02.".format(word)
